Abstract
A device for the generation of a drive signal phase-shifted with respect to an external synchronization signal includes a first digital phase-locked loop to give a reference signal, servo-linked to the external synchronization signal by a current phase among N phases of a high frequency signal. The device includes a second digital phase-locked loop including a measuring circuit to measure the position of an active edge of the drive signal or a derived signal that is delayed with respect to an active edge of the reference signal. The second phase-locked loop also includes a circuit to compute the phase shift to be made and a phase-shift circuit. The measurement circuit includes a circuit for the rough measurement of the position, controlled by a fixed phase of the high frequency signal independent of the present phase of locking in the first loop. The digital computation circuit accounts for this shift between the fixed phase and the present phase. The device applies to circuits for linear signal processing in a monitor.
